Raymond Christopher "Chris" McCubbins (November 22, 1945 – August 21, 2009) was a middle-distance runner from the United States. Born in Enid, Oklahoma in 1945, he won the gold medal in the men's 3000 meters steeplechase event at the 1967 Pan American Games. McCubbins later competed for Canada at the 1976 Olympics in the 10,000 meter event.

McCubbins died on August 21, 2009 after a six-month battle with leukemia.
